The United States Naval Academy (USNA) in Annapolis, MD, is a historic institution dedicated to shaping the leaders of tomorrow through extensive educational experiences rooted in over 180 years of tradition. The Academy offers visitors the chance to explore its rich history and support its midshipmen by engaging in various tours, dining options, and shopping opportunities where proceeds benefit the Brigade of Midshipmen.
At the USNA, individuals can not only take a step back in time to witness the making of history but also play a part in supporting the men and women who serve the country. With events, fine dining, and unique experiences available, visitors immerse themselves in a community that fosters pride and camaraderie while experiencing the vibrant pulse of naval tradition.
